Hazardous waste from co-incineration: ash, slag, dust

10 01 14* Bottom ash, slag and boiler dust from co-incineration containing hazardous substances

Combined combustion of different types of fuel leads to the formation of a significant amount of waste, among which bottom ash, slag and boiler dust stand out. These wastes contain heavy metals, radioactive elements, dioxins and other toxic compounds that can cause significant damage to the environment and human health.

Negative impact on the environment

howutilize

Hazardous waste produced by co-incineration has several negative effects on the environment. The main ones include:

  • pollution of soils with heavy metals and other toxic substances;
  • pollution of water resources due to the ingress of waste into groundwater and surface water bodies;
  • emissions of toxic substances into the atmosphere, which contribute to the formation of acid rain and air pollution;
  • accumulation of waste at landfills, which occupy large areas and create a risk of leakage of hazardous substances into the environment.

Soil pollution is one of the most serious problems associated with the hazardous waste of bottom ash, slag and boiler dust. Heavy metals such as lead, cadmium, mercury and others can accumulate in soils, leading to land degradation and reduced fertility. This, in turn, has a negative impact on agriculture, reducing the yield and quality of agricultural products.

The impact on water resources is another important issue. Hazardous waste can enter groundwater and surface water bodies, which leads to their pollution. Heavy metals and toxic compounds can enter aquatic ecosystems, where they affect aquatic organisms, disrupting the biological balance and causing the death of fish and other aquatic animals.

Emissions of toxic substances into the atmosphere during combustion are also a serious problem. These substances can cause the formation of acid rain, which destroys buildings, plants and soils. Air pollution also affects people's health, causing respiratory diseases and worsening the quality of life.

The accumulation of waste in landfills creates additional problems. Landfills occupy large areas that could be used for other purposes, such as construction or agriculture. In addition, landfills pose a risk of leakage of hazardous substances into the environment, which can lead to long-term contamination of soil and water resources.

The impact of hazardous waste from co-incineration on human health is multifaceted and very serious. The main risks include:

  • deterioration of air quality, which leads to an increase in cases of respiratory diseases;
  • entry of heavy metals and other toxic substances into the body through contaminated water and food;
  • increasing the risk of cancer due to exposure to radioactive and carcinogenic substances;
  • harmful effect on the nervous system, which can lead to various neurological disorders.

Bottom ash, slag and boiler dust from co-incineration containing hazardous substances. Code according to the National list of waste 10 01 14*. Operations in accordance with Annexes 1, 2 to the Law of Ukraine “On Waste Management” D13, R12.
